Our community vision

This future is rooted in ancestral wisdom and extends into a neurodiverse, gender expansive approach to transformation. New Worlds Together is born of the inspired discussion we’d hear at our dream dinner table - with Audre Lorde, adrienne maree brown, Alexis Pauline Gumbs, and mi abuela.

New Worlds Together guides people through the process of

  • untangling internalized scarcity,

  • unlearning coercion as a default mode of communication, and

  • developing relational practices rooted in autonomy, consent, and interdependence (as opposed to enmeshed boundaries).

We share a daily-practice commitment to not simply theorize about these principles but to embody them.

As a neurodivergent person in nonmonogamous relationships, Nicole deeply understands the necessity of clear, aligned communication and the role of sensory and emotional regulation in determining capacity (which directly correlates to relational health).

This is how we break out of mononormative, capitalist molds for relationships and instead tap into our liberatory power: by designing (and iteratively redesigning) relationships that honor each person’s cognitive, emotional, and social needs, by extending our networks beyond the monogamous dyad to embrace our vast interconnections with the land, with each other.
